Sunset Staircase canvas print by Glenn Feron. Bring your artwork to life with the texture and depth of a stretched canvas print. Your image gets printed onto one of our premium canvases and then stretched on a wooden frame of 1.5" x 1.5" stretcher bars (gallery wrap) or 5/8" x 5/8" stretcher bars (museum wrap). Your canvas print will be delivered to you "ready to hang" with pre-attached hanging wire, mounting hooks, and nails.

Artist's Description
In Glen Island Park New Rochelle New York, there's the The German Rhineland Castle that has a large ground floor open area with a balcony above it and smaller rooms and staircases to reach concealed parts of the castle on the sides. This is a small staircase next to the larger ground floor area below the balcony. Looking through the gated metal and stone windows and doors it's an amazing work of architecture constructed at that time. Originally located in Germany the Rhineland castle was used as a beer garden and restaurant. Although this castle is no longer in use, it still stands in its original form today. Glen Island used to have five islands . It was once the largest amusement park in the world. Rhineland castle was brought from Germany in the 1800's.
